find all values of x for which the curve f(x) =x^3-3x+4 is decreasing

f(x) = x^3 - 3x + 4

For decreasing, f'(x) < 0

Therefore:

3x^2 - 3 < 0

3(x-1)(x+1) < 0

Sketch the graph and find where it is below the y-axis in which the answer should be: -1 < x < 1
